Playing Back Still Pictures and
Advancing Them One by One
(Still Playback/Still Advance Playback)
You can freeze the action during playback and advance
the still pictures one by one.
1 Press the Play Button [►].
2 Press the Pause Button [II].
The playback picture stops in the Still Playback
Mode.
3 Press the Slow Motion/Still Advance
Button H] or [!►] on the Remote
Controller.
Pressing the Hi] Button advances the still picture
frame by frame in reverse direction. Pressing the [»►
Button advances the still picture frame by frame in
forward direction.
I Resuming Normal Playback
Press the Play Button [►].
. Playback continues with normal speed.
♦ If you keep the [!►] Button on the Remote Controller
pressed for more than t second during Still Advance
Playback, the Movie Camera switches over to the Slov
Motion Playback Mode with slower speed than in the
normal Slow Motion Playback Mode.
♦ If you leave the Movie Camera In the Still Playback
Mode for more than 6 minutes, it switches over to the
Stop Mode to protect the video heads against
excessive wear.
♦ During Still Advance Playback, the Time Code
Indication may not be accurate.
Using the Jog Dial (Jog Playback)
By turning the Jog Dial ([PUSH] Dial) O on the Movie
Camera in the Still Playback Mode, you can advance the
still pictures one by one in forward or reverse direction.
